はじめに ソフトウェアテストにおけるカバレッジについて、まとめてみました。 知識ゼロから学ぶソフトウェアテスト 【改訂版】posted with amazlet at 16.05.25高橋 寿一 翔泳社 売り上げランキング: 19,474 Amazon.co.jpで詳細を見る カバレッジとは、プログラムコードのルート(経路)どの程度を通ったか表す指標で、以下の3つのレベルがあります。 ソフトウェアテスト - Wikipedia C0 ステートメントカバレッジ/命令網羅 すべての命令を実行すればよい C1 ブランチカバレッジ/分岐網羅 すべての分岐において、すべての分岐の方向を実行すればよい。分岐網羅は命令網羅の基準を満たす C2 コンディションカバレッジ/条件網羅 各々の個別条件について、全ての可能な結果を少なくとも1回はとるように実行すればよい。条件網羅基準は分岐の方向を意識しないため、
![ソフトウェアテストにおけるカバレッジ(C0/C1/C2) - 小さい頃はエラ呼吸](https://cdn-ak-scissors.b.st-hatena.com/image/square/e78d4355b5781fe3ed708db5b352eeee4be9744c/height=288;version=1;width=512/http%3A%2F%2Fecx.images-amazon.com%2Fimages%2FI%2F51c061aHw4L.jpg)